Summary
Welcome to the Win Cycle Podcast! In this Episode, IRONMAN Master Coach Matt Dixon discusses the critical role of human performance in the AI revolution, emphasizing the need for leaders to be equipped to handle the pressure. He reflects on a conversation with senior partners at Kirkland & Ellis, highlighting the importance of investing in human readiness alongside technological changes. Dixon stresses the necessity of a human-first approach to performance leadership, integrating physical readiness, mental resilience, and a coaching culture. He argues that sustainable high performance requires strategic investment in people, not just technology, to build resilient teams and thrive in the future.
